Sorry kimbers its cliche going back ages.

It is and it still sticks today. Fiat still suffer from it's "Don't buy them they rot" Super Mirafiori and that was in the late 70's. Lotus still suffer from it's Lots of trouble usually serious (also the late 70's), I could go on.....Honda suffer from being an "old mans car" despite clearly not being so anymore, Kia suffer from being "cheap and cheerful" despite their new range being well recieved and much more upmarket, Bentley are still considered a porr mans Rolls Royce despite being totally different now and much more modern and then there's the real anomolies. Skoda still siffer from their brand name and it's old cars, despite being a rebadged VW/Audi, Volvo still suffer from being "boring but safe" despite not being so and Range Rovers are still considered quality cars despite having depreciation closer to Skoda than any percieved quality brand.

I understand what you're saying Alex, that it is an old perception. But I can still see that 340 Driving off with my mate still hanging out of the window after going through it on his bike and I can still remember that old bloke in his big 240 driving over 3 of my mates to get away because he "felt threatened" by having bikers all around his car as we pulled up at a set of traffic lights.

Once you have a reputation in the Automotive industry it sticks.
